목록HashMap (2)
우당탕탕 개발일지
문제성격 유형 번 지표 라이언형(R), 튜브형(T)번 지표 콘형(C), 프로도형(F)번 지표 제이지형(J), 무지형(M)번 지표 어피치형(A), 네오형(N)대답에 대한 점수매우 비동의 >> 3비동의 >> 2약간 비동의 >> 1모르겠음 >> 0약간 동의 >> 1동의 >> 2매우 동의 >> 3점수가 더 큰 값을 성격으로 지정한다.점수가 같을 경우, 사전적으로 더 큰 값으로 지정한다. 입출력 예1번 사진 : 매개변수 2번 사진 : 2번쨰 예시에 대한 성격 점수 풀이고민한 부분1. 각 성격 질문에 대한 대답에 알맞는 점수를 어떻게 가져올지이 부분은 int형 배열에 각 점수를 미리 넣어놨다. 대답이 1, 7이 들어오면 3점2, 6이 들어오면 2점3, 5가 들어오면 1점4가 들어오면 0점이기 때문에 대답 -..
문제 입출력 예 풀이나는 이 문제를 푸는데 오랜 시간이 걸렸다.... ㅠㅠ 결론적으로 말하면 1번째 방법은 정답은 맞췄으나 5개의 테스트 케이스가 시간초과가 계속 발생하여 실패... 2번째 방법은 다른 여러 블로그를 찾아 공부하여 풀었다...! 1번째 방법 배열 4개, HashMap 1개를 사용하여 문제를 풀었다. [ 배열 ]1. 신고한 명단 배열 2. 신고당한 횟수 배열3. 메일 전송 개수 저장한 배열 (반환값)4. 정지 당한 명단 배열 [ HashMap ]1. 사용자의 Index 값을 저장하는 HashMap 해당 방식의 문제점은 많은 배열로 인해 반복문을 계속 사용하여야 한다는 점이었다....!배열이기 때문에 처음부터 끝까지 계속 확인해야 하기에 시간이 오래걸린다... 또한 같은 정보를 무려 ..